2014 changes to registration policy

Please note: Returning SJC families will notice a few changes in fees, policies and balance due dates for SJC 2014. We have made these changes to encourage early registration and timely receipt of fees and forms. This is being done so our SJC leadership can do a better job of staffing, planning and preparing program. These changes are not intended to raise money or make things inconvenient for SJC families. Rather, it is to help us have sufficient time to prepare another great week at SJC. In past we have had people arriving at the start of camp or at the camp bus with campers and their forms and fees! And we have had campers drop out at the last minute and even after camp started for minor reasons. These changes are intended to discourage these practices and help us run things more smoothly and efficiently.

We have implemented a an alternative  fee and due date structure for new SJC families. This is because many of our first-time campers hear about SJC during day camps held in June and July – and are therefore unable to register early for SJC. We want to encourage new SJC campers and their families to try SJC and so we have made the fees and due dates different for them. We hope that these changes will make it easier for new families to try our camp, and that once they experience SJC they will become part of the SJC family and return for many years to come.
